PSG's Edinson Cavani and Thiago Silva ruled out of season opener

Paris Saint-Germain will go into the Trophee des Champions against Lyon without captain Thiago Silva and striker Edinson Cavani.

Central defender Silva has a hip problem, while Cavani misses Saturday's match at the Worthersee Stadion in Klagenfurt, Austria, with a calf strain. 

The competition traditionally pitches the Ligue 1 champions against the French Cup winners, but Lyon come in following their second-place finish after PSG secured the domestic double last season.

Cavani's absence opens the door for young striker Jean-Kevin Augustin, who recently led the French national side to the European Under-19 Championships title.

Also missing from the season-opener are midfield duo Adrien Rabiot and Grzegorz Krychowiak, who are serving suspensions carried over from the end of the last campaign.

But new coach Unai Emery has received a timely boost with the return to domestic action of Italian midfielder Marco Verratti, who has been sidelined with a groin problem since May.

Alexandre Lacazette looks set to lead the line for Lyon, who are desperate to hold onto their star striker amid reported interest from Arsenal.
